Heads up: if the Lintrock baseline file in the Quarrow repo drifts from main, CI fails with a "stale baseline" error even when the code is fine. Quick fix is to regenerate the baseline on a clean checkout and re-push. If a customer build is blocked, confirm the failing run matches the token below before escalating.

build token for yadug-yagag: htk21_c863c33eb8b82c0c9c152

## v2.14.3 — Paylane Core

Integration tests against the Mockbridge sandbox were flaky for two weeks. Root cause: settlement webhooks raced the ledger write, so assertions ran before the balance updated. Fix adds a polling barrier with a 5s cap and retries idempotently on 409s. Suite pass rate back to 100% over 200 CI runs. Do not re-enable the old fixture seeding script; it masks the race. Questions on the webhook barrier go to the engineer listed below.

signatory, yahog-badug: Quenix Ulaael

Quick heads-up on Pinwheel UI versioning: we cut a minor release every sprint, and anything touching component props needs a changeset file in the PR. No changeset, no merge — the bot will nag you. Majors are rare and go through the design council first. The full policy, with examples of what counts as breaking, lives on the internal page below.

wiki page, bahip-yahip: https://grafana.qirvanlabs.corp/browse/display/projects/cc3a1b9dbfc9

Subject: Prototype workshop access — please read. Hello facilities team, the Calloway prototype workshop on level B2 is now restricted while the Merrow rig is assembled. Escort all maintenance visits personally, log entry times, and keep the roller door closed unless actively moving equipment. When you need to enter outside escorted hours, use the keypad code below.

turnstile pass: bdg-YEOZLM-79341408